#9c94b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c94b4 is composed of 61.2% red, 58%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 17.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.4% black. It has a hue angle of 255 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 64.3%. #9c94b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#392969.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#9c94b4 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9c94b4 has RGB values of R:156, G:148, B:180 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10261684.

Hex triplet 9c94b4 #9c94b4
RGB Decimal 156, 148, 180 rgb(156,148,180)
RGB Percent 61.2, 58, 70.6 rgb(61.2%,58%,70.6%)
CMYK 13, 18, 0, 29
HSL 255°, 17.6, 64.3 hsl(255,17.6%,64.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 255°, 17.8, 70.6
Web Safe 9999cc #9999cc
CIE-LAB 62.963, 9.411, -15.596
XYZ 32.537, 31.543, 47.552
xyY 0.291, 0.283, 31.543
CIE-LCH 62.963, 18.215, 301.108
CIE-LUV 62.963, 2.375, -24.938
Hunter-Lab 56.163, 5.125, -10.885
Binary 10011100, 10010100, 10110100

Shades and Tints of #9c94b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060608 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fd is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#9c94b4 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#9a9a9a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#9a999f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#979cb9 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#9e9ab7 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#9d9ca7 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#9899b7 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#9d98b6 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#9d99ac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
